// SQL_LINT_RULESET: canonical rule pack for Quillbase .sql files.
// On-call: if the linter suddenly flags half the repo, someone
// probably bumped this constant without regenerating the baseline.
// Revert first, ask questions later. The ruleset is pinned to a
// specific linter build, recorded on the next line.

session token of kagup-hahaf = htk3_2b8

Sweeper 101: PurgeMate runs nightly and deletes records past their retention window. New folks — never run it in dry-run-off mode against prod without a buddy. Config lives in the sweeper env file; most defaults are fine. The archive-store access credential is set on the following line.

sealed setting: LEDGER_TOKEN20=6148d35bbb480b0ab79e

Visitor Policy — Shared Lab Access

Visitors to the Ashvane shared laboratory, which we operate jointly with the Norrel team, must be escorted at all times and sign the lab register at reception before entry. Safety glasses are mandatory beyond the yellow line. Escorts should open the lab door using the code below.

door code, tajof-kageg: bdg-QVDCE-3

## Runbook: Hotfix 4.2.1 — Session-Token Refresh

This release patches the Lanternly auth service bug where refresh requests issued within the grace window returned stale session tokens. Verify the fix by replaying the captured refresh sequence against staging and confirming token rotation on every response. All hotfix artifacts must be verified before promotion. The signing key used to validate the 4.2.1 bundle is:

release key, yagaf-fajog: bky6_wiyAZ6